M20

This is a first light shot on my new em-200 mount and my new/replacement QHY9 camera.
It is also my first image in here in 3 months. Yes it's been raining that long

This was more about pointing and guiding and making sure everything was still working rather than imaging and it all went well for me. This batch of files was guided with PHD from the horizon almost to zenith. After the flip it came back into the FOV on it's own without realignment. Maxim guiding graph showed +/- .25 pixel variation on the night. Magic

This is about 20 odd x 5 minute subs all binned 1x1 LRGB with about 6 x 15min subs of Ha blended in.
FS-102 @ F8 with a QHY9 and shot from lightpollutionville.
Cropped a bit due to Ha being off center after the flip. Nothings perfect
